CNC Machining for Centrifugal Impeller

For a centrifugal impeller, we have 5-Axis CNC Machining Center to manufacture.The process is a specialized subset of precision milling requiring advanced machines, tools, and software to achieve the necessary aerodynamic performance and balance.

Key Features of the Required CNC Machine:

5-Axis Simultaneous Control: Allows the cutting tool to approach the complex blade surfaces from the optimal angle, maintaining cutting efficiency and surface finish.

High Speed Spindle (HSM): Often 15,000 - 30,000+ RPM. Essential for machining aluminum and other non-ferrous impellers common in aerospace and racing. For titanium or stainless steel, high torque is also critical.

Precision and Rigidity: To hold tight tolerances on blade profiles, hub contours, and balancing requirements.

Advanced CNC Controller: To smoothly process complex toolpaths and handle trochoidal milling strategies for tough materials.

Key Considerations for CNC Machining an Impeller:

  • Workholding: Specialized fixtures or mandrels that clamp from the central bore, leaving all blades exposed. Hydraulic or thermal expansion chucks are common for precision.

  • Tooling: Long-reach, tapered neck ball-nose end mills are essential to reach deep into the blade passages without shank rub. Tool deflection is a major concern.

  • Material:

    • Aluminum 7075, 6061: Most common for aerospace, HVAC, turbochargers. High-speed machining is used.

    • Stainless Steel (17-4PH, 316): For pumps handling corrosive fluids.

    • Titanium (Ti-6Al-4V): For high-performance aerospace and marine applications. Requires very specific parameters.

    • Inconel: For extreme temperature applications (e.g., turbine engines). Very difficult to machine.

  • CAD/CAM Software: Specialized modules for impeller machining (e.g., in Siemens NX, Mastercam, or dedicated software like OpenMind's hyperMILL) are used to generate collision-free, efficient toolpaths.
